    Slight issue I noticed. The opposing team does not swich its home/away uniforms if you choose a different uniform.

    I was playing as the Bills and wanted to use my alternate all white classic uniforms like they did in real life against the colts. When I did this without this method the colts would automatically choose their blue home uniforms, however, with this method they kept their white uniforms resulting in both teams having all white uniforms with white helmets... obviously a problem.

    I tried changing the colts uniform under pagano's user then changing back and playing as the bills but that didnt work.
    Turn on another controller and manually change your opponents uniform.

                          Originally posted by Mike Lowe
                          I don't believe choosing a coach for your opponent has any affect on things. I've been selecting the active coach, and things seem fine.

                          Is there any issues folks are seeing doing that?
                          No issue. Just as a reminder, you are only selecting the coach for when you play the game, then u retired. All the CPU development and gameprep is done between weeks. The CPU teams are already AI since you retired their coach before advancing week.

                          So there shouldn´t be any impact by doing this.

                              Originally posted by kchuskey
                              Is anybody noticing anything odd while doing the hire and fire coach before, and after every game approach? Like for instance the CPU QB not snapping the ball, and getting delay of game, over and over? It's killing my Franchise. Or is this a known bug? I couldn't see it listed. I'm in week 2 of regular season, and it's happened during two preseason games, and now this week against Broncos. They just stand there. If I try to super sim to next play, I get error. Then I restart Madden, continue where game left off, and things are good for a few plays, then it may do it again, or may not. It's a crap shoot. Played week one just fine.


                              I noticed this issue 2 or 3 games. What I experience are invisible players. If I tried to super sim the game crashed. What I recommend is to supersim the first kickoff. If it doesn't crash. The game is good. Otherwise start the game without the workaround and quit. And that fix it.

                              Here are some weird things I saw on this particular game. Only experience this on 2 games of the 30 I played. Invisible players causing offsides on kickoff!

                              If I super sim on kickoff it will crash the game with standar error. And back to ps4 menu.
